Safety bed guard rails are designed to act as barriers on the sides of the bed, preventing little ones from rolling off during the night. Given that children are often restless sleepers, the risk of falling from a bed that is higher off the ground poses a serious concern. Guard rails come in various sizes and designs to fit nearly every type of bed, from cribs to twin beds, making them a versatile solution for families.

Safety is another critical consideration in the design of electric wheelchair trailers
. Many trailers include reflective materials for visibility and built-in braking systems to prevent accidental rolls. One of the primary advantages of using a nimble rollator is the enhanced mobility it provides. Unlike a standard walker, which requires users to lift the device with each step, a rollator allows for a smooth glide. This promotes a more natural walking motion, reducing discomfort and fatigue during prolonged use. Furthermore, the rollator's lightweight design means that it can easily be maneuvered, even in crowded spaces or uneven terrain.

Functionally, a rollator walker is designed for improved support and stability. Unlike standard walkers, which require users to lift the device with each step, a rollator walker is equipped with wheels that allow for easier movement. This feature is particularly beneficial for those with limited strength or mobility, as it enables a smooth glide rather than cumbersome lifting. Users can move with confidence, making it easier to navigate through homes, sidewalks, and shopping aisles.
